HonkEwitDaJeep 01-04-2010, 06:42 PM Now that most of the artwork is wrapped up I asked Asutin what we need to bring for the install day.
1) a clean car, we will go over them again before the install but it need to be pretty clean before hand
2) Paper Towels - gonna need quite a few, and not just for the drool over my graphics hahaha
3) window cleaner - windex, etc
4) flood/contractor lamps just to help out with the lighting
5) if you have a propane tank please bring it, so we do not have to use the propane at the shop and replace it
6) byob - self explanatory
7) any other mods you want to work on while installs are going on, there will be extra folks around who will be willing to help I bet so bring em on and lets knock em out!!!
